         <title>Oliver V. 401</title>
         <author>jcolbourne</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/jcolbourne/bingp8n8gjjw8qjx/wish/1618306695</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Jacob Lawrence was born on September 7, 1917 in Atlantic City, New Jersey. Other places where he lived were New Jersey, Washington , Pennsylvania. He was trained and mentored by Charles Alston at the Harlem Ar Workshop Center. The media he used on his art work were tempera or gouache on paper or cardboard. The elements of art he used are lines, shapes, color, texture, and value. The techniques he used frequently were cubism, modern art, social realism, Harlem renaissance. Something interesting about him is that his art work does not show actual graphics or details. His most famous art works are MIgration and War series. An obstacle he went through was that he dropped out of school when he was young. He overcome this obstacle by continuing to work on his art. He also suffered from depression. He overcome this obstacle by getting help at a hospital. The impact he left on the world was how he used his talent and paintings to talk about stuff that was happening in the world in a narrative way using art.</div>]]></description>
